Is Hina Khan QUITTING '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lta Hai'; Here's the COMPLETE truth!

New Delhi: Rumours mills are abuzz with the speculation that TV actress Hina Khan might quit one of the longest running TV shows 'Yeh Rishta Kya Kehlata Hai'. If reports are to be believed, the actress was disappointed and felt her character has been sidelined as more importance has been given to the younger character Naira (Shivangi Joshi) and Kartik (Mohsin Khan). According to the reports of leading portal DNA, earlier Hina demanded creatives to focus 70 per cent on her character however, later she asked for an equal footage in the Switzerland track. But as love track between Naira (Shivangi Joshi) and Kartik (Mohsin Khan) gained TRP, the makers were apprehensive. "Hina has been throwing tantrums and not shooting regularly. Even on the days she shoots she is there only for five-six hours, so the makers are planning to ease out her character. They are working on her exit. However, Hina is giving interviews to the media saying that she has quit the show and is open to work outside. But she has not yet put in her papers and in any case she has to give a notice period of one month," a source told DNA. However, when ABP News' Saas Bahu aur Saazish team buzzed the TV actress about the same she said, "I am not quitting the show as of now however, I am open to new projects." On being asked if she is insecure of new actors she said, "This is not true, I am very much secured. Everyone should get a fare chance." The actress also rubbished the reports which claimed that she changes the storyline of the daily soap and forces creatives on improvising the script according to her.
